Home Again

We had planned on getting a new slideout seal installed in Elkhart, IN, along with new windshields, but the shop was booked until Wednesday. The technician there helped me identify the seal material and dimensions, and I was abl to buy the material at the well stocked RV Surplus store in Elkhart. It should be an easy installation back home. One windshield will have to be replaced, as a small crack started "running", and the other will probably also need replacement due to two new "bullseye" hits near the middle. This, too, can be done in Delaware later. So, we hit the road in earnest, and arrived at Annette's cousin Donna's farmette near Pittsburg yesterday afternoon. We had a great meal, enhanced by fresh vegetables from Donna's garden, and discussed plans for the upcoming beach trip in September.

After 14,000+ miles, the Cheetah is safely back home, and we two travelers are busy unloading it and noticing all the little chores that seemed to have piled up at the house. A storm with extreme winds had come through last week, and while our house was spared, the outside air conditioning unit took a hit which will require repairs, and a fair amount of storm debris will need to be cleaned up.

The trip was as fulfilling and exciting as we had hoped, and we can recommend an Alaska trip to anyone with the time for such an adventure. Thanks for enjoying it with us!
